前言
紀(jì)念下,今天51單片機(jī)在mac下運(yùn)行成功,記錄下過程。
過程
1、淘寶 51單片機(jī)開發(fā)版購買。 56塊錢。2019年6月買的,現(xiàn)在2020年才開始搞。1年多了。
2、開始安裝環(huán)境
基本參考 http://www.itdecent.cn/p/d16025a34cfe
包括代碼都沒改動(dòng)。
遇到的問題
1、最主要的問題,最后的燒錄程序不成功??ㄔ诹?/p>
Waiting for MCU, please cycle power:
這個(gè)問題的原因是我的51單片機(jī)上芯片是 stc89c52 ,不在sdcc的支持范圍內(nèi)。
多虧了 https://blog.csdn.net/weixin_45693961/article/details/101543726 的提醒。
參考https://github.com/grigorig/stcgal/blob/master/doc/MODELS.md,應(yīng)該是由于stcgal工具支持有限
重新淘寶購買一個(gè)rc版本的即可解決。
2、插上usb到win10筆記本,提示usb電涌問題
提示該問題說明接入的設(shè)備電流過大。我就接入了單片機(jī),意思我的單片機(jī)短路了。
我瑟瑟發(fā)抖,實(shí)際我啥都沒干。后來各種嘗試,才發(fā)現(xiàn)芯片 弄反了。如果你遇到這個(gè)問題,不妨換個(gè)方向。
最后
感慨下,淘寶上賣配件的,資料真的多。建議學(xué)習(xí)的朋友,找那種大店鋪,入門資料太多了。
包括一堆開發(fā)工具的可破解版本。省力很多。

image.png

image.png

image.png